    Description

    Overview:

    The Senior Management Analyst position for the Budget Office supports the long-term forecast, annual biennial budget development and ongoing monitoring and analysis for the Watersheds and Safe Clean Water Program operations. This position supports key strategic initiatives in the budget management of a core business function in Valley Water and to implement ends policies E2 (Valley Water provides a reliable, safe, and affordable water supply for current and future generations in all communities served). Additionally, this position would support the maintenance and update of the INFOR, Vena Budget, and other suite of budget tools.

    About Valley Water:

    Valley Water is a public agency with an operating and capital budget of $964 million, and over 900 employees. With headquarters in San José, Valley Water provides water supply, enhances streams and watersheds through creek restoration and habitat protection, provides flood protection for homes, schools, businesses and roadways, and partners with other agencies to provide trails and open space for the community.
